The ONU optical transceiver is used on the ONU device. Generally, it consists of the following parts: the burst mode laser drive, the receiving end limiting amplifier, the BOSA, the MCU, the APD boost circuit and so on.

The originator uses a burst mode driver to drive the laser. The timing sequence: for EPON, Ton/Toff<30ns is required, and for GPON, Ton/Toff<12.8ns is required.

Lasers types, usually use FP and DFB. According to the performance requirements, GPON ONU fiber optic transceiver needs DFB laser, EPON ONU optical transceiver uses FP laser.

The receiving end is continuously received, and a special amplitude limiting amplifier is needed to amplify the electrical signal converted by the PD. The receiving end components are composed of two kinds of APD-TIA and PIN-TIA.

Now the common encapsulation structure of the ONU optical transceiver is SFF structure, and the shape of the SFF and the definition of the pin foot follow the SFF multisource protocol. Generally, it is divided into two structures: 2x5 and 2x10. Optical structure is divided into two types: Pigtail Receptacle and Pigtail. And there two fiber optic pigtail types: SC/UPC (blue) and SC/APC (green). Pigtail length is variable. Generally not more than 1m.

Main Features Of GPON ONU SFP Optical Transceiver

Single SC connection, integrated bi-directional transceiver

SFP MSA, compatible with SFF-8472 digital diagnosis

Conform to the FSAN G.984.5 specification

1244 Mbps/2488 Mbps asymmetrical data rate

Working temperature: 0~70℃

User location identifier (SLID)

PON link state Bulletin

Power off alarms notice

Support time synchronization 1PPS

OLT detection exceptions, stop from the OLT command TX power

TC layer GEM encapsulation mode

OMCI supports ITU-T G.988

28dB link budget; B+, up to 20 kilometers

Conforms to IEC-608251 level laser diode

Comply with RoHS directive

Internal calibration
